Zell-Markt
Zell-Markt is a locality in Waidhofen an der Ybbs, Lower Austria and has about 1,120 residents. Zell-Markt is situated nearby to the village Zell an der Ybbs, as well as near Zell-Arzberg.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Gaflenz
Village
Photo: Haneburger, Public domain.
Gaflenz is a market town in the Steyr-Land district of the Austrian state of Upper Austria. It is known for its saws and its gothic-style St. Andreas Parish Church, established in 1494. Gaflenz is situated 8 km southwest of Zell-Markt.
